- Abstract:
-
- The ASxxxx assemblers are a series of microprocessor assem-
- blers written in the C programming language. This collection
- contains cross assemblers for the 6800(6802/6808), 6801(hd6303),
- 6804, 6805, 68HC08, 6809, 6811, 68HC16, 8085(8080),
- z80(hd64180), H8/3xx, and 6500 series microprocessors. Each as-
- sembler has a device specific section which includes: (1)
- device description, byte order, and file extension information,
- (2) a table of assembler general directives, special directives,
- assembler mnemonics and associated operation codes, (3) machine
- specific code for processing the device mnemonics, addressing
- modes, and special directives.
-
- The assemblers have a common device independent section which
- handles the details of file input/output, symbol table genera-
- tion, program/data areas, expression analysis, and assembler
- directive processing.
-
- The assemblers provide the following features: (1) alpha-
- betized, formatted symbol table listings, (2) relocatable object
- modules, (3) global symbols for linking object modules, (4) con-
- ditional assembly directives, (5) reusable local symbols, and
- (6) include-file processing.
-
- The companion program ASLINK is a relocating linker perform-
- ing the following functions: (1) bind multiple object modules
- into a single memory image, (2) resolve inter-module symbol
- references, (3) resolve undefined symbols from specified
- librarys of object modules, (4) process absolute, relative, con-
- catenated, and overlay attributes in data and program sections,
- (5) perform byte and word program-counter relative (pc or pcr)
- addressing calculations, (6) define absolute symbol values at
- link time, (7) define absolute area base address values at link
- time, (8) produce Intel Hex or Motorola S19 output file, (9)
- produce a map of the linked memory image, and (10) update the
- ASxxxx assembler listing files with the absolute linked ad-
- dresses and data.
-
- The assemblers and linker have been tested using DECUS C
- under TSX+ and RT-11, PDOS C V5.4b, and Symantec C/C++ V6.1/V7.0
- under DOS/Windows 3.x. Complete source code and documentation
- for the assemblers and linker is included with the distribution.
- Additionally, test code for each assembler and several micropro-
- cessor monitors ( ASSIST05 for the 6805, MONDEB and ASSIST09 for
- the 6809, and BUFFALO 2.5 for the 6811) are included as working
- examples of use of these assemblers.
